POF (polyolefin) alternative film refers to plastic films made from polyolefin materials that serve as a viable substitute for traditional film options. These films are widely used in packaging applications, food products, and even medical supplies due to their unique characteristics.
The durability of POF alternative film is one of its standout features. According to a study by the Flexible Packaging Association, POF films have shown 20-30% higher tensile strength than traditional PVC films. This added durability results in better protection against punctures and tears, making them ideal for packaging products that require extra safety measures.
Another advantage of POF alternative film is its superior clarity. Research conducted by the American Institute for Packaging and the Environment (AMERIPEN) indicates that POF films offer approximately 85% light transmission, surpassing that of other common packaging films. This clarity enhances the visual appeal of packaged products, which can lead to higher consumer satisfaction and sales.
POF alternative films can accommodate a variety of printing techniques, including flexographic and digital printing. The flexibility of these films allows for high-quality graphics and branding possibilities. According to a recent report from Smithers Pira, the market for printed film packaging is projected to grow by 4.1% annually, with POF alternative film playing a pivotal role in this growth.
With increasing environmental concerns, the demand for eco-friendly packaging alternatives has surged. POF alternative films can be recyclable, thereby reducing landfill waste. A survey conducted by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) found that consumers are 60% more likely to choose packaging that identifies as recyclable. This shift towards more sustainable options aligns with global trends towards reducing plastic waste.
Cost optimization is another major benefit of POF alternative films. These films are often less expensive than traditional PVDC films while delivering comparable performance. The World Packaging Organization reports that using POF alternative film can cut packaging costs by approximately 15-20%, providing significant savings for manufacturers, which can be passed on to consumers.
The growth of POF alternative films in the packaging industry is notable. According to a report by MarketsandMarkets, the global polyolefin films market size was valued at approximately $31.2 billion in 2020 and is expected to reach $39.1 billion by 2025, growing at a CAGR of 4.5%. This growth is largely driven by an increase in demand from food and beverage, personal care, and medical segments.
